The video provides an in-depth look at the Articles of Confederation, the first constitution of the United States. It explains the concept of confederation, highlighting the power dynamics between state and federal governments, where states retained most power. The video outlines the structure of the federal government under the Articles, which included only a legislative branch with equal representation for each state. It discusses the limitations of the Articles, such as the difficulty in amending them and the challenges of achieving a super majority. The video concludes with the achievements of the Articles and the eventual drafting of a new constitution.
